
By Paul Giganti Jr., Donald Crews (Illustrator)
Discover hidden math puzzles in everyday life and solve them with fun and creativity.
Dive into a world where oranges hold secrets and math is an adventure. With each slice revealing a puzzle, young readers are invited to explore multiplication and addition in a vibrant, engaging way. As you count seeds and solve problems, the colorful illustrations guide you through a playful journey of discovery. Will you uncover all the hidden math mysteries around you? This book transforms everyday objects into exciting challenges, making learning math a delightful experience for curious minds.
Dynamic illustrations and appealing words combine to introduce beginning math concepts and reinforce visual literacy–an exceptional introduction to mathematics. Whether shared at home or in the classroom, this picture book is a fun way to learn basic math concepts.An unusually stimulating counting book that holds appeal for a wide spectrum of ages.–Publishers WeeklyIf each orange has 8 slices and each slice has 2 seeds, then how many seeds are there in all? You’ll have fun multiplying, adding, and counting your way through the math puzzles hiding in the world all around you.Clear and colorful artwork by Donald Crews, the award-winning creator of Freight Train and Truck, gives young readers helpful hints to solve the engaging and age-appropriate word problems.The vibrant style of Crews’s gouache artwork is well matched to this exceptional introduction to mathematics.–School Library Journal
